1 INDICATIONS AND USAGE Montelukast sodium tablets are a leukotriene receptor antagonist indicated for: Prophylaxis and chronic treatment of asthma in patients 12 months of age and older (1.1) . Acute prevention of exercise-induced bronchoconstriction (EIB) in patients 6 years of age and older (1.2) . Relief of symptoms of allergic rhinitis (AR): seasonal allergic rhinitis (SAR) in patients 2 years of age and older, and perennial allergic rhinitis (PAR) in patients 6 months of age and older ( 1.3 ). 1.1 Asthma Montelukast sodium tablets are indicated for the prophylaxis and chronic treatment of asthma in adults and pediatric patients 12 months of age and older. 1.2 Exercise-Induced Bronchoconstriction (EIB) Montelukast sodium tablets are indicated for prevention of exercise-induced bronchoconstriction (EIB) in patients 6 years of age and older. 1.3 allergic rhinitis Montelukast sodium tablets are indicated for the relief of symptoms of seasonal allergic rhinitis in patients 2 years of age and older and perennial allergic rhinitis in patients 6 months of age and older.

16 HOW SUPPLIED/STORAGE AND HANDLING Montelukast sodium chewable tablets, USP 4 mg, are pink, oval, biconvex chewable tablets, engraved with "APO" on one side and "M4" on the other side. The tablets may be mottled. They are supplied as follows: NDC 60505-3573-3 unit of use high-density polyethylene (HDPE) bottles of 30 with a polypropylene child-resistant cap with a triseal liner, a lift and peel induction seal, and silica gel desiccant NDC 60505-3573-9 unit of use high-density polyethylene (HDPE) bottles of 90 with a polypropylene child-resistant cap with a triseal liner, a lift and peel induction seal, and silica gel desiccant NDC 60505-3573-8 bulk packaging high-density polyethylene (HDPE) bottles of 1,000 with a non-child-resistant polypropylene cap with a triseal liner, a lift and peel induction seal, and silica gel desiccant. Montelukast sodium chewable tablets, USP 5 mg, are pink, round, biconvex chewable tablets, engraved with "APO" on one side and "M5" on the other side. The tablets may be mottled. They are supplied as follows: NDC 60505-3574-3 unit of use high-density polyethylene (HDPE) bottles of 30 with a polypropylene child-resistant cap with a triseal liner, a lift and peel induction seal, and silica gel desiccant NDC 60505-3574-9 unit of use high-density polyethylene (HDPE) bottles of 90 with a polypropylene child-resistant cap with a triseal liner, a lift and peel induction seal, and silica gel desiccant NDC 60505-3574-8 bulk packaging high-density polyethylene (HDPE) bottles of 1,000, with a non-child-resistant polypropylene cap with a triseal liner, a lift and peel induction seal, and silica gel desiccant. Montelukast sodium film-coated tablets, USP 10 mg, are beige, rounded square-shaped, biconvex film-coated tablets, engraved with "APO" on one side and "M10" on the other side. They are supplied as follows: NDC 60505-3562-3 unit of use high-density polyethylene (HDPE) bottles of 30 with a polypropylene child-resistant cap with a triseal liner, a lift and peel induction seal, and silica gel desiccant NDC 60505-3562-9 unit of use high-density polyethylene (HDPE) bottles of 90 with a polypropylene child-resistant cap with a triseal liner, a lift and peel induction seal, and silica gel desiccant NDC 60505-3562-8 bulk packaging high-density polyethylene (HDPE) bottles of 1,000, non-child-resistant polypropylene cap with a triseal liner, a lift and peel induction seal and silica gel desiccant. Storage Store montelukast 4 mg chewable tablets, 5 mg chewable tablets and 10 mg film-coated tablets at 20°C to 25°C (68°F to 77°F); excursions permitted from 15°C to 30°C (59°F to 86°F) [see USP Controlled Room Temperature]. Protect from moisture and light. Store in original package. Storage for Bulk Bottles Store bottles of 1,000 montelukast 4 mg chewable tablets, 5 mg chewable tablets, and 10 mg film-coated tablets at 20°C to 25°C (68°F to 77°F); excursions permitted from 15°C to 30°C (59°F to 86°F) [see USP Controlled Room Temperature]. Protect from moisture and light. Store in original container. When product container is subdivided, repackage into a well-closed, light-resistant container.
